ICE Latest: Border Czar speaks out in Minneapolis
Border Czar Tom Homan is in Minnesota to oversee ICE operations that have caused a national uproar. Reporter Matt Finn has more.
Border Czar Tom Homan is in Minnesota to oversee ICE operations that have caused a national uproar. Reporter Matt Finn has more.